5.4 Allow SAN names in HTTP/2 server push

 curl only allows HTTP/2 push promise if the provided :autority header value
 exactly matches the host name given in the URL. It could be extended to allow
 any name that would match the Subject Alternative Names in the server's TLS
 certificate.

 See https://github.com/curl/curl/pull/3581
